About trains to Neubrandenburg

Find cheap train tickets to Neubrandenburg on Omio, guaranteeing you access to the greatest offers on train journeys to the city. Trains to Neubrandenburg are a popular choice among travelers, with many praising the efficiency and comfort of the railway system. In Neubrandenburg, you will be able to enjoy the stunning Neubrandenburg Castle, a magnificent medieval fortress that offers breathtaking views of the city. Additionally, the beautiful Tollense Valley Nature Park is a haven for nature lovers, with its picturesque landscapes and tranquil atmosphere. For history buffs, the City Wall is a must-visit attraction, showcasing the city's rich past. The average temperature in Neubrandenburg is around 10°C (50°F), making it a pleasant destination throughout the year. However, the best time to visit is during the summer months when the weather is warm and ideal for outdoor activities. Travelers also enjoy the fact that Neubrandenburg has one of the largest surviving city walls in Europe, offering a glimpse into its fascinating history. Another fun fact is that Neubrandenburg is known for its vibrant arts scene, with numerous galleries and cultural events to explore. The main arrival place in Neubrandenburg is Neubrandenburg Central Station, a modern and well-connected hub. Points of interest & landmarks in Neubrandenburg

Discover Neubrandenburg's charm and explore its rich history, vibrant culture, and stunning architecture. Easily reach these top attractions using transportation options.

  • Neubrandenburg Castle: Immerse yourself in medieval history at this well-preserved fortress, known for its impressive gate towers and beautiful courtyard.
  • St. Mary's Church: Marvel at the awe-inspiring Gothic architecture of this magnificent church, which boasts the highest brick vault in the world.
  • Tollensesee Lake: Enjoy a relaxing day by the picturesque lake, where you can swim, take a boat ride, or simply soak up the tranquil atmosphere.
  • Friedrich-Engels-Ring: Take a stroll along this bustling boulevard, lined with shops, cafes, and restaurants, and soak up the lively ambiance of the city.
  • Neubrandenburg City Wall: Admire the well-preserved city walls, dating back to the 14th century, which offer panoramic views of the city and surrounding countryside.
  • Marienkirche Gate: Visit this iconic gate, part of the city's medieval fortifications, and climb to the top for breathtaking views of Neubrandenburg.
  • Broda Theater: Catch a captivating performance at this historic theater, known for its exceptional acoustics and diverse program of music, theater, and dance.
  • Museum of Neubrandenburg: Immerse yourself in the city's history and culture at this fascinating museum, showcasing artifacts and exhibitions spanning various periods.
  • Neubrandenburg Market Square: Experience the vibrant heart of the city at this bustling square, where you can enjoy outdoor cafes, local markets, and live music.
  • John Brinckman Tower: Climb to the top of this tower for a panoramic view of Neubrandenburg and the surrounding countryside, offering a perfect photo opportunity.

About
Deutsche Bahn (DB) is Germany’s main train operator, running around 40,000 domestic and international services each day. Its fleet includes a variety of train types: high-speed ICE (Intercity Express) trains, reaching up to 300 km/h; IC (Intercity) and EC (EuroCity) trains for long-distance travel; and IRE (Interregio-Express), RE (Regional Express), and RB (Regionalbahn) services for regional and local connections. While bathrooms are standard on all trains, amenities such as onboard restaurants and free Wi-Fi are available only on certain train types and routes. DB offers a wide range of fares, including Super Saver, Saver, and Flexible tickets, along with discount cards like the BahnCard 25, 50, and 100. Additional options include single tickets, day tickets, and group tickets. Popular routes include Berlin–Munich, Hamburg–Frankfurt, Cologne–Stuttgart, Berlin–Dresden, and Hamburg–Cologne, as well as numerous regional services across Germany.

Amenities on board the train
Wifi
Food sold onboard
Most ICE and many IC/EC trains have:
A Bordrestaurant (restaurant car) where you can sit and eat.
A Bordbistro (bistro bar) with snacks, hot meals, and drinks to-go.
At-seat service in 1st class: staff will take your order and serve food/drinks directly to your seat.
Regional trains (RE / RB / S-Bahn):
No onboard catering.
You’re welcome to bring your own food and drinks.
Seat reservation
Second Class:
Not included by default.
You can add a seat reservation when booking (recommended for busy routes).
Costs around €4.90 per seat (or €5.90 if booked separately later).
First Class:
Yes, always included in the ticket price.

Pets
Small pets (e.g. cats, small dogs, etc.):
Allowed for free if they can fit in a transport box (max. size: hand luggage).
Must stay in the box for the entire journey.
Large dogs:
Require a separate (paid) ticket — typically half the price of a regular second-class ticket.
Must be leashed and wear a muzzle while on the train.
Cannot sit on seats.
Assistance dogs:
Travel free of charge.
Do not need a muzzle or leash if medically not required.
Allowed to accompany the passenger at all times.
